Note that the setting of the SSIZE32 bit has no effect on the defined width for I/O resources. I/O resource width is determined by the state of the DWIO bit (BCR18, bit 7). 7-0 SWSTYLE Software Style register. The val- ue in this register determines the style of register and memory re- sources that shall be used by the Am79C971 controller. The Soft- ware Style selection will affect the interpretation of a few bits within the CSR space, the order of the descriptor entries and the width of the descriptors and initialization block entries. All Am79C971 controller CSR bits and BCR bits and all descrip- tor, buffer, and initialization block entries not cited in Table 26 are unaffected by the Software Style selection and are, therefore, al- ways fully functional as specified in the CSR and BCR sections. Read/Write accessible only when either the STOP or the SPND bit is set. The SWSTYLE register will contain the value 00h following H_RESET and will be unaffected by S_RESET or STOP. CSR60: Previous Transmit Descriptor Address Lower Bit Name Description 31-16 RES Reserved locations. Written as zeros and read as undefined. 15-0 PXDAL Contains the lower 16 bits of the previous transmit descriptor ad- dress pointer. Am79C971 con- troller has the capability to stack multiple transmit frames. Read/Write accessible only when either the STOP or the SPND bit is set. These bits are unaffected by H_RESET, S_RESET, or STOP. CSR61: Previous Transmit Descriptor Address Upper Bit Name Description 31-16 RES Reserved locations. Written as zeros and read as undefined. 15-0 PXDAU Contains the upper 16 bits of the previous transmit descriptor address pointer. The Am79C971 controller has the capability to stack multiple transmit frames. Read/Write accessible only when either the STOP or the SPND bit is set.
